Why Some Neurodivergent Teens Seem Fine at School and Fall Apart at Home
Some neurodivergent teens seem calm and capable at school, only to become overwhelmed, irritable, or exhausted once they get home. This can be a sign of masking: the effort of hiding stress and neurodivergent traits throughout the day. Understanding what’s happening can help parents respond with more effective support.

ADHD and Substance Abuse in Youth
Children and adolescents with ADHD are estimated to be two to three times more likely to develop substance use disorders than their peers without ADHD. This isn’t a marginal difference.
